This year we tackled potty training and also took on two oral food challenges at the allergist office. He passed his rice challenge in December and can now eat food like a french fry from Culver's or Chick Fil A, cheese pizza from Pizza Hut, and more variety in cereal and snack choices. Unfortunately he failed his oats challenge in January, and his allergist is in no hurry to retrial due how severe his reaction was. As Jack ages we try to explain why he can't eat certain foods. My hope and prayer is that his FPIES will be behind him before he enters school, but we want him to know how to advocate and ask for himself if food items are safe for him to eat.
